Description

Sazerac Company Overview Build your career at Sazerac! With almost 400 years of rich history, Sazerac Company has thrived as an independent, American family-owned company with operations in the United States and around the world. Since the 2000s, Sazerac has averaged double digit growth every year! Sazerac Company produces and markets the most award-winning bourbons and whiskeys in the world, including Buffalo Trace, Pappy Van Winkle, Eagle Rare, Blanton’s, Traveller, and Sazerac Rye. Additionally, Sazerac owns many popular brands across a range of spirits, including Fireball, Svedka, Wheatley, BuzzBallz, Southern Comfort, Seagram’s V.O., Myers’s, Goldschläger, Parrot Bay, 99 Brand, and Platinum Vodka. We’re proud of our award-winning culture and distilleries. Our Louisville office has been named one of the “Best Places to Work in Kentucky” four times, and our Buffalo Trace Distillery has earned the title of “world’s most award-winning distillery” through the dedication of our craftsmen for well over 200 years. Job Description/Responsibilities The Fleet Coordinator organizes and communicates fleet dispatch; schedules pickup and delivery appointments, assists Traffic Mgr in fleet compliance with FMCSA, FRA, PHMSA regs and Liquor Transporter Permits; audits, organizes and files driver trip documents including POD; supports fleet performance reporting: generates freight invoices and maintains files: works with Materials Managers to support on time p/u and delivery of materials to Sazerac plants: supports Shipping Clerk as needed. Coordinate loads assigned to Sazerac Transportation. Manage appointment system for Sazerac Transportation to ensure all loads are scheduled on time. Ensure all internal customer expectations are met. Ensures work flow; organizes orders and ensures drop equipment loaded by requested ship date; ship confirms orders in ERP; processes BOL and manifests; checks daily and monthly shipping reports; and tracks shipping errors, code freight invoices, and prints load plan picks. Execute processes, reports and data entry in SYS21 and TMS. Partner with internal and external customers to enhance reports, process flow and communications related to transportation and purchase orders. Assist Department Manager with priority setting of tasks for other department personnel. Ensure adherence to Personal Safety, Food Safety, Quality and Environmental Policies and Practices. Responsibility includes super user knowledge of TMS for use with location and fleet services. Support Materials and Distribution Center Manager with inventory control. Work closely with purchasing and all facilities to ensure timely and cost efficient methods. Understand and comply with safety requirements of Transportation Department; keep safety top of mind at all times and prevent co-workers from working unsafely. Report safety concerns, accidents and near misses immediately. Participate in safety inspections and accident investigations. Keep workplace clean and free of debris at all times.Continuously use and update the priority system to ensure efforts are focused on position outcomes and priorities. Update progress and successes in the Priority System. Use PDS to enhance performance within the company through evaluation, planning, and goal execution. Strive to constantly develop oneself as a valuable asset through personal and professional growth and attention to the position’s outcomes. Document processes in contacting carriers; scheduling fleet pickup and deliveries. Maintains SOPs for shipping and dispatch functions. Streamline the document management flow (BOL's, scan folders, archives, etc.) process. Establish well organized priorities for yourself. Provide the appropriate parties with regular feed back and timely updates. Utilize PPT system to continuously improve planning and organization. Utilize CDS system to identify training needs and design development curriculum, programs and content for the purpose of preparing for career opportunities within the company. Provide feedback to manager regarding on-the-job learning opportunities. Qualifications/Requirements MUST Ability to communicate with all levels of an org Working knowledge of MS Office Products (Word, Excel and Outlook) Excellent organizational skills Ability to handle multiple tasks at one time Excellent oral & written communication skills High School diploma or GED equivalent 2 years relevant experience PREFERRED Undergraduate Degree 2 years relevant experience in a fast paced environment Requires Experience in manufacturing software (ERP, MRP, MPS, WMS) Requires Experience in Alcohol Beverage Industry #LI-JC1
